R

asc-release-flow

作者 rudrankriyam

asc-release-flow 用于判断应用是否已准备好提交,并借助 asc 指引当前 App Store Connect 发布流程。它涵盖校验、暂存、审核提交、首次上架可用性、订阅、IAP、Game Center、App Privacy 以及清晰的阻塞项分诊。

Stars0
收藏0
评论0
收录时间2026年5月9日
分类部署
安装命令
npx skills add rudrankriyam/app-store-connect-cli-skills --skill asc-release-flow
编辑评分

该技能得分 84/100,说明它是面向 App Store 发布准备和提交流程的代理场景中相当可靠的目录候选。其描述明确、前置条件具体,SKILL.md 还提供了清晰的答案顺序和阻塞项分类,能比通用提示更好地减少试错,因此用户很可能能正确触发并高效使用。

84/100
亮点
  • 触发条件和范围明确:它围绕“我的应用现在可以提交吗?”以及使用 asc 进行 App Store 发布准备来设计。
  • 操作指引可直接执行:开头就列出 APP_ID、VERSION_ID、BUILD_ID、auth 和 metadata 等必要输入。
  • 执行结构清楚:将可通过 API 处理、可通过 web-session 处理和需要手动兜底的阻塞项分开,便于代理选择正确路径。
注意点
  • 未提供安装命令或配套支持文件,因此用户必须仅根据 markdown 自行推断安装方式及周边上下文。
  • 部分流程依赖可选的 experimental web-session 命令,可能会降低稳定性,或需要改走手动兜底。
概览

asc-release-flow 技能概览

asc-release-flow 是一款面向“先判断能不能提审,再决定要修什么”的 App Store 发布就绪技能,适合使用 asc 的团队来判断应用现在是否可以提交,以及如果不能提交,应该先修哪些问题。它最适合你需要一条可执行的 App Store Connect 版本配置、校验、提审、首次上架、订阅、IAP、Game Center 和 App Privacy 发布路径,而不是泛泛地问“怎么把应用发出去”。

谁应该使用它

如果你已经在使用 App Store Connect,并且想要一份以提审就绪度为起点、以命令为导向的发布检查清单,就应该用 asc-release-flow 技能。它适合发布工程师、移动端开发者以及负责自动化构建的人,因为他们需要的是下一步该做什么,而不是一篇宽泛的政策综述。

它能帮你做什么

这个技能的核心问题是:“这个应用现在能提交了吗?”它会帮你区分哪些问题可以通过公共 API 由 asc 处理,哪些问题仍然需要网页会话步骤或人工介入。这种区分就是 asc-release-flow 指南的主要价值,尤其是在发布阻塞同时分布在元数据、审核状态和平台特定配置时。

什么时候最适合用

当你的工作流里已经包含 App Store Connect 凭证、应用标识以及版本/构建上下文时,选择 asc-release-flow for Deployment 最合适。它最擅长发布准备、预发布和提交流程,因为你希望减少猜测,并更清楚地梳理阻塞项。

如何使用 asc-release-flow 技能

安装 asc-release-flow 技能

使用以下命令安装:

npx skills add rudrankriyam/app-store-connect-cli-skills --skill asc-release-flow

要获得最佳的 asc-release-flow install 体验,请先确保你的环境里已经通过 asc auth loginASC_* 变量提供了 App Store Connect 认证。这个技能默认你能先完成认证,再开始评估就绪度。

先提供正确的输入

asc-release-flow usage 这类用法在你提供应用的 APP_ID、版本号、BUILD_ID,以及流程需要时的 VERSION_ID 时效果最好。如果你使用的是基于元数据的分阶段发布,请把规范化元数据放到 ./metadata 里。像“帮我提交应用”这种笼统提示,远不如“检查 app 1234567892.3.1 版本和 84 构建是否已准备好提审,并列出阻塞项”来得可执行。

按正确顺序阅读仓库

先看 SKILL.md,因为它定义了以就绪度为先的流程和回答顺序。然后再查看会影响执行上下文的仓库文件,尤其是 README.mdAGENTS.mdmetadata.json,以及你副本中如果存在的 rules/resources/references/scripts/ 等目录。这个仓库刻意保持得很小,所以真正的收益在于先理解命令路径和阻塞分类,再开始操作。

按发布决策流程执行

使用这个技能时,建议按顺序拿到三样东西:就绪判断、阻塞清单、下一条命令。高质量的提问应该是直接检查是否可以提交,而不是泛泛咨询。例如:“使用 asc-release-flow 判断这个应用现在是否可以提审,把可通过 API 修复的阻塞与需要 web-session 或人工处理的阻塞分开,并给我下一条该运行的命令。” 这种提法更符合技能预期输出,也能减少来回追问。

asc-release-flow 技能常见问题

asc-release-flow 只用于 App Store 提审吗?

不是。它同样适用于分阶段发布、审核提交流程、首次上架、订阅、IAP、Game Center 和 App Privacy 检查。这个技能的范围比“提交版本”更广,但核心仍然围绕发布就绪度和发布执行。

它和普通提示词有什么不同?

普通提示词可能只是描述发布流程,而 asc-release-flow 的设计目标是强制给出有用的决策顺序:先看就绪度,再看阻塞项,接着看修复路径,最后给命令。对于需要可操作的 asc-release-flow guide,而不是探索性解释的场景,这种顺序更有用。

它适合新手吗?

只有当你能收集应用标识,并且理解元数据、构建挂载和审核状态问题之间的区别时,它才算对新手友好。如果你还不知道自己的 APP_ID,或者无法登录 App Store Connect,就应该先把这些基础问题解决掉;否则这个技能也给不出可靠的提交路径。

什么时候不该用它?

如果你要的是营销文案、应用发布策略,或者一个脱离 asc 的通用 App Store 检查清单,就不要用 asc-release-flow。如果你的组织不接受 web-session 或人工兜底步骤,或者你的发布边缘状态必须完全依赖这些步骤,那它也不太适合你。

如何改进 asc-release-flow 技能

给技能完整的发布上下文

想让 asc-release-flow 得到更好的结果,最关键的是提供准确的发布事实:应用 ID、版本、构建号、目标平台,以及你已经在 App Store Connect 里改过什么。如果你还能说明元数据、截图、审核备注、IAP、订阅或 App Privacy 是否已经准备好,它就能更快地区分真实阻塞和已经完成的配置。

要求它做阻塞分类,而不只是给建议

一个常见失败方式,是只问一个模糊的“发布计划”。更好的请求是:“告诉我这个版本现在是否已准备好,按 API 可修复、web-session 可修复和人工处理分类列出阻塞,并给出下一条确切命令。” 这种格式更贴合技能内部逻辑,也会产出更可执行的结果。

用第一轮结果推进下一轮

如果第一次运行就发现阻塞项,把这些阻塞连同准确的 App Store Connect 状态和你已经拿到的命令输出一起回传。对于 asc-release-flow for Deployment 来说,最有价值的迭代通常是:先做就绪检查,再做定向修复,然后再推进提交。错误细节给得越完整,技能需要猜测的地方就越少。

注意边界情况

这个技能最有价值的地方,正是 App Store Connect 流程在公共 API 支持和 web-session 或人工步骤之间分流的边界。如果你的应用涉及首次上架、首次审核的订阅挂载,或者 App Privacy 的发布状态,请尽早说明。这些情况往往比版本号本身更能改变路径,而 asc-release-flow 在这些场景里能提供最实用的信息增益。

评分与评论

暂无评分
分享你的评价
登录后即可为这个技能评分并发表评论。
G
0/10000
最新评论
保存中...